On 2024-07-17 the FDA classified a Class II recall of buPROPion Hydrochloride Extended-release Tablets USP (XL) Once-Daily, 150 mg, 100 Tablets (10 x 10) per carton, Rx Only, Distributed by: Am… by Amerisource Health Services, citing failed Dissolution Specifications; the product is dissolving faster than the specified limits.

Product

buPROPion Hydrochloride Extended-release Tablets USP (XL) Once-Daily, 150 mg, 100 Tablets (10 x 10) per carton, Rx Only, Distributed by: American Health Packaging, Columbus, Ohio 43217, NDC: 60687-782-01.

Reason

Failed Dissolution Specifications; the product is dissolving faster than the specified limits.
